Virtual School Make-up Days

At tomorrow's policy committee meeting, I am going to suggest that beginning next year all teachers will be responsible to post their daily class plans online with links to any ancillary data.

Furthermore I am going to recommend that these record plans legally constitute a school day for any student who completes the assignment online via the comments feature.

This means snow days no longer need to be "made-up" physically. The savings of transportation, energy, and so on in the Northeast is considerable. It also frees parents, the school, and teachers from missing well-earned vacation time.

It also means that students can stay home sick when sick and not 'miss' school. This makes us a healthier community as well.

Let's see if we can make this stick.
